NIGHT TRAIN TO TERROR is a mash-up of three separate films, two incomplete, vivisected and stitched together into a psychotic omnibus movie of three stories, held together by a framing device of a train, a conductor, God, Satan, and a group of musicians / dancers who look like the Eighties version of Kaptain Kool and the Kongs.

The second movie, GRETA, was completed and is included on the Blu-ray as a bonus. It's actually kind of fun; a lot more coherent than the 30 minute version they cut it down to, but still super-wacky.
